Description
Hamtaro is a male hamster and the central protagonist of his franchise. He is owned by a young girl named Laura Haruna and lives in a small cage in her room, from which he ventures out on daily adventures. Physically, he is characterized by his orange and white fur, pink paws, a distinctive orange patch near his tail, and black eyes. His speech includes playful exclamations such as Hamha! in various language versions.

In terms of personality, Hamtaro is defined by a happy, energetic, and endlessly curious nature. He approaches each day with a focus on friendship and fun, embodying unwavering optimism and a steadfast sense of camaraderie. He is deeply kind-hearted, selfless, and always ready to lend a helping hand to anyone in need, whether a fellow hamster or a human. This selflessness is paired with considerable courage, as he does not hesitate to confront danger to protect others, famously rescuing his friend Penelope from a fierce cat early in the series. Despite his bravery, Hamtaro retains an innocent and naive worldview, which most notably leaves him completely oblivious to the concept of romantic love. Several female hamsters, including Bijou, Sparkle, Lapis, and Oshare, develop crushes on him, but he rarely reciprocates or even acknowledges their feelings, maintaining purely platonic friendships.

Hamtaro's primary motivation is the happiness and well-being of his friends and owner. His strong emotional bond with Laura is a core aspect of his character, and he becomes very upset or jealous when he feels ignored by her. He often rallies his friends to help with her problems, demonstrating deep loyalty. His role in the story is that of an inadvertent leader and the heart of the Ham-Ham gang. While a hamster named Boss is the self-proclaimed leader, it is Hamtaro's magnetic personality and proactive nature that truly unites the group and mobilizes them to solve problems and go on adventures from their central meeting place, the Ham-Ham Clubhouse.

His key relationships shape much of his story. His closest friend is Oxnard, the first hamster he met after moving to a new home, forming a brother-like bond with him. He looks up to Boss, viewing him as an older and wiser figure, and remains unaware of Boss's jealousy over Bijou's affections for him. The most significant relationship in his life is with Bijou, a female hamster from France who has a persistent and obvious crush on him. Despite her efforts, which include going on dates with him, Hamtaro remains clueless about her romantic intentions and cares for her only as a very close friend. Development for Hamtaro comes through the serialized challenges he faces, such as reuniting lost siblings or navigating the temporary dissolution of the Ham-Ham clubhouse, which reinforce his traits of optimism and loyalty without fundamentally altering his core personality. His notable abilities include bravery in the face of danger, strong problem-solving skills that rely on teamwork, and a talent for learning and using Ham-Chat, the unique language of the hamsters. While his portrayal is largely consistent across the main anime series, alternative manga adaptations present different versions of his character, such as one where he is territorial and marries a hamster named Momo, or another where he is romantically attached to his human owner.
